千亿之家 - 操作系统光盘下载网站!

当前位置: 首页  >  教程资讯 系统软件拓扑图,系统软件拓扑图概述

系统软件拓扑图,系统软件拓扑图概述

时间:2024-09-25 来源:网络 人气:

系统软件拓扑图概述

系统软件拓扑图是一种图形化的表示方法,用于展示计算机系统中各个软件组件之间的相互关系和连接方式。它有助于理解系统的整体架构,便于进行系统设计和维护。本文将详细介绍系统软件拓扑图的概念、作用以及绘制方法。

系统软件拓扑图的作用

系统软件拓扑图在软件开发和维护过程中扮演着重要角色,具体作用如下:

帮助开发者理解系统架构:通过拓扑图,开发者可以清晰地看到系统中各个软件组件的分布和相互关系,从而更好地理解系统的整体架构。

便于系统设计:在系统设计阶段,拓扑图可以帮助设计者规划软件组件的布局,确保系统的高效运行。

促进沟通与协作:拓扑图可以作为项目团队成员之间的沟通工具,帮助大家更好地理解系统,提高协作效率。

系统软件拓扑图的绘制方法

绘制系统软件拓扑图通常遵循以下步骤:

确定系统边界:首先明确系统所包含的软件组件,以及它们之间的关系。

选择合适的拓扑图类型:根据系统特点,选择合适的拓扑图类型,如层次结构图、网络拓扑图等。

绘制软件组件:在拓扑图中,用不同的图形表示各个软件组件,如矩形、圆形等。

连接组件:使用线条或箭头表示组件之间的连接关系,箭头方向表示数据流向。

添加注释:在拓扑图中添加必要的注释,如组件名称、版本号、功能描述等。

审查与优化:绘制完成后,对拓扑图进行审查,确保其准确性和完整性,并根据实际情况进行优化。

系统软件拓扑图的常见类型

根据不同的需求,系统软件拓扑图可以分为以下几种常见类型:

层次结构图:按照软件组件的层级关系进行绘制,适用于展示系统模块之间的依赖关系。

网络拓扑图:展示系统中各个软件组件的网络连接关系,适用于网络系统设计。

组件关系图:展示系统中各个软件组件之间的直接和间接关系,适用于复杂系统的分析。

数据流图:展示系统中数据流动的过程,适用于数据密集型系统的设计。

系统软件拓扑图的应用实例


作者 小编

教程资讯

教程资讯排行

系统教程

主题下载